If you have been forwarded several emails (.eml files) as attachments, and open one of them from the attachment pane, the newly opened email will list all attachments from the original email (previous window). In addition, it will inspect all attached emails from the original email and list any attached files they contain in the attachment pane.

Reproducible: Always

Steps to Reproduce:
1. Set 'Forward Messages As Attachment' in prefs
2. Forward to yourself several emails. Be sure some have attached images or other file types.
3. Open the new email, or the one from the Sent folder.
4. Open one of the attached .eml files.
Actual Results:  
Attachment pane now contains not only all of the attachments from the original email, but also any attachments those emails had.

Expected Results:  
Just the email itself, with any of its own attachments in the attachment pane.

If you open another .eml attachment from the second email, the same happens to this new window.
